Nanoco Group plc designs, develops, and manufactures bespoke nanomaterials, particularly quantum dots, for various applications in consumer electronics, automotive, and industrial sectors. The company operates ISO-certified production facilities in Runcorn, UK, enabling it to scale up from laboratory to industrial production. Its primary markets include display technologies, such as LCD and OLED, and short-wave infrared (SWIR) imaging for applications in automotive safety, medical diagnostics, and industrial quality control. Nanoco serves a global customer base, partnering with companies across the US, Europe, and Asia.
